dataExchangeModel_twoWayOne2One command :h3
|
|
|
|
[Syntax:]
|
|
|
|
Defined in couplingProperties dictionary.
|
|
|
|
dataExchangeModel twoWayOne2One;
|
|
twoWayOne2OneProps
|
|
\{
|
|
liggghtsPath "path";
|
|
useStaticProcMap switch1;
|
|
\}; :pre
|
|
|
|
{path} = path to the DEM simulation input file :ulb,l
|
|
{switch1} = (optional, default no) switch to determine if the map is built once (yes) or every coupling step (no) :l
|
|
:ule
|
|
|
|
[Examples:]
|
|
|
|
dataExchangeModel twoWayOne2One;
|
|
twoWayOne2OneProps
|
|
\{
|
|
liggghtsPath "../DEM/in.liggghts_init";
|
|
useStaticProcMap yes;
|
|
\} :pre
|
|
|
|
[Description:]
|
|
|
|
The data exchange model performs the data exchange between the DEM code and the CFD code. The twoWayOne2One model is a model that can exchange particle properties from DEM to CFD and from CFD to DEM. Data is exchanged via MPI technique using a more sophisticated mapping scheme than twoWayMPI / all2all and scales much better for large systems and many cores. The DEM run is executed by the coupling model, via a liggghtsCommandModel object. Only use staticProcMap yes if no load balancing is employed.
|
|
|
|
[Restrictions:]
|
|
|
|
Must be used in combination with the engineSearchMany2Many locate model! Use the "one2one" cfd datacoupling option in fix couple/cfd in LIGGGHTS!
|
|
|
|
Some warnings may be given for particles that have not been located - this is due to LIGGGHTS' treatment of domain crossers.
